Jueves, Febrero 09, 2023

Cómo instalar Docker y docker compose en Ubuntu Linux

dockerf

Docker es la tecnología de organización en contenedores que permite la creación y el uso de los contenedores de Linux.

Cómo instalar Docker y docker compose en Ubuntu

Para aquellos que sólo buscan los comandos a ejecutar para instalar Docker y docker compose en Ubuntu Linux, aquí están todos juntos. Entraremos en más detalle sobre cómo funcionan estos comandos y lo que hacen en secciones posteriores.

Para instalar Docker y docker compose en Ubuntu Linux, escriba los siguientes comandos en una ventana de terminal:

Los prerequisitos para Docker y docker compose

sudo apt-get install curl
sudo apt-get install gnupg
sudo apt-get install ca-certificates
sudo apt-get install lsb-release

Descarga el Docker dpg para Ubuntu Linux

sudo mkdir -p /etc/apt/keyrings
cur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/etc/apt/keyrings/docker.gpg

Añadir soporte para Docker y docker compose a la lista de paquetes de Ubuntu

echo "deb [arch=$(dpkg --print-architecture) signed-by=/etc/apt/keyrings/docker.gpg] https://download.docker.com/sudo apt-get install docker-ce docker-ce-cli containerd.io docker-compose-pluginsudo apt-get install docker-ce docker-ce-cli containerd.io docker-compose-pluginlinux/ubuntu $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null
sudo apt-get update

Instalar docker y docker compose en Ubuntu

sudo apt-get install docker-ce docker-ce-cli containerd.io docker-compose-plugin

Verificar la instalación de Docker y docker compose en Ubuntu

sudo docker run hello-world

Pasos de instalación de Docker y compose en Ubuntu

Vamos a desglosar estos comandos de instalación de Docker y docker compose para Ubuntu con más detalle. Aquí están los pasos básicos que debe seguir para instalar Docker y docker compose en Ubuntu:

  • Instalar el software de prerrequisito
  • Descargar el archivo GPG de Docker
  • Configurar el repositorio de software de Docker
  • Instalar Docker junto con containerd y el plugin docker compose
  • Validar la configuración de Docker y docker compose

Instalación de Docker: requisitos previos

El primer conjunto de comandos de instalación de Docker simplemente configura su instancia de Ubuntu con los requisitos previos necesarios:

  • CURL - la utilidad que se utiliza para descargar la clave GPG de Docker
  • GnuPG - una implementación libre de OpenPGP para trabajar con la clave GPG de Docker
  • El comando lsb-release para identificar la distribución de Linux que se utiliza actualmente
  • Soporte de la Autoridad de Certificados
sudo apt-get install curl 
sudo apt-get install gnupg
sudo apt-get install ca-certificates
sudo apt-get install lsb-release

Configuración del repositorio Docker

Una vez cumplidos los requisitos previos, debe descargar la clave GNU Privacy Guard de Docker y, a continuación, actualizar las referencias de Ubuntu al repositorio de software de Docker.

Los siguientes dos comandos primero crean una carpeta para contener el archivo GPG de Docker, y luego descargan la clave en esa carpeta

sudo mkdir -p /etc/apt/keyrings

cur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/etc/apt/keyrings/docker.gpg

Una vez descargada la clave, configure las referencias locales al repositorio remoto de Docker con este comando intimidantemente largo:

echo "deb [arch=$(dpkg --print-architecture) signed-by=/etc/apt/keyrings/docker.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null

Comando de instalación de Docker y Docker compose

El comando para instalar Docker y docker compose en realidad instala cuatro piezas de software en Ubuntu:

  • Docker CE
  • La interfaz de línea de comandos de Docker CE
  • Containerd
  • El plugin docker compose
sudo apt-get install docker-ce docker-ce-cli containerd.io docker-compose-plugin

Probar el ejemplo de instalación de Docker en Ubuntu

Una vez que hayas instalado Docker y docker compose, puedes emitir varios comandos en la ventana del terminal. Los comandos populares para probar la configuración de Docker en Ubuntu incluyen:

sudo docker --version

docker compose version

sudo docker run hello-world

sudo docker images

sudo docker ps -a

Siguiendo estos pasos se finaliza la instalación de Docker y docker compose en Ubuntu.

 

Fuente: somoslibres

¿Quién está en línea?

Hay 141 invitados y ningún miembro en línea

Contador de Visitas

14293343
Hoy Hoy 241
Ayer Ayer 3834
Esta semana Esta semana 11485
Este mes Este mes 28347
Total de Visitas Total de Visitas 14293343

Día con más
visitantes

01-16-2023 : 3919

Gracias por su visita